History

Security researcher Moxie Marlinspike and roboticist Stuart Anderson co-founded Whisper Systems in 2010. The company produced proprietary enterprise mobile security software. Among these were an encrypted texting program called TextSecure and an encrypted voice calling app called RedPhone. They also developed a firewall and tools for encrypting other forms of data. On November 28, 2011, Whisper Systems announced that it had been acquired by

Products

Whisper Systems' products were all made for Android and included: * TextSecure: An app that allowed the user to exchange end-to-end encrypted
